What Is a No-Buy Challenge and Why Is It Trending?
A no-buy difficulty is exactly what it seems like: an individual commitment to stop acquiring non-essential things for a certain period of time. This can be as short as a weekend or as ambitious as an entire year. Participants commonly restrict acquisitions to essentials like groceries, rent, and transportation, while saying no to takeout, on the internet buying, new clothes, and impulse acquires.
What makes the no-buy difficulty especially relevant in 2025 is its countercultural power. After years of inflation, supply chain issues, and changing economic self-confidence, consumers are reviewing what's genuinely worth their money. Individuals are not only looking to conserve they're looking to repossess control.

The Psychological Shift That Happens When You Pause Spending
One of one of the most unanticipated rewards of a no-buy challenge is exactly how it improves your partnership with cash. When you step off the consumption treadmill, you start to discover the difference in between psychological investing and intentional investing. You may find that getting a new sweatshirt doesn't in fact address a stressful week-- or that your Saturday coffee practice has been more regarding routine than pleasure.
This attitude change isn't simply thoughtful-- it straight impacts your financial resources. Little leaks in your budget become visible. Still subscriptions obtain terminated. Daily routines end up being options, not defaults. It's in these quiet moments of representation that the genuine cost savings start to build up.
